For those looking to explore the authentic local shopping scene, Azerbaijan's traditional bazaars are a must-visit. The iconic Taza Bazaar in Baku, for instance, offers a bustling atmosphere where you can find an abundance of fresh fruits, vegetables, spices, and traditional Azerbaijani products. In addition to malls and bazaars, Azerbaijan also boasts a range of well-stocked supermarkets, providing convenience and a wide selection of products for everyday needs. Popular supermarket chains such as Bravo, Spar, and Bazarstore can be found in various cities across the country. These supermarkets offer a comprehensive range of groceries, household items, personal care products, and more, making it easy for both residents and travelers to find everything they need in one place.
Azerbaijan's shopping scene extends beyond the capital city, with many regional cities also offering their own unique shopping experiences. Cities like Ganja, Nakhchivan, and Sheki have their own shopping centers, bazaars, and markets where you can find local products, handicrafts, and souvenirs that reflect the rich cultural heritage of each region.
